Boyle's Law قانون بويل
Boyle’s Law describes the inverse proportional relationship between pressure and volume at a constant temperature and a fixed amount of gas. This law came from a manipulation of the Ideal Gas Law.

P∝1V
P∝1V
or expressed from two pressure/volume points:

P1V1=P2V2
P1V1=P2V2
This equation would be ideal when working with problem asking for the initial or final value of pressure or volume of a certain gas when one of the two factor is missing.

Charles's Law قانون شارل
Charles's Law describes the directly proportional relationship between the volume and temperature (in Kelvin) of a fixed amount of gas, when the pressure is held constant.

V∝T
V∝T
or express from two volume/temperature points:

V1T1=V2T2
V1T1=V2T2
This equation can be used to solve for initial or final value of volume or temperature under the given condition that pressure and the number of mole of the gas stay the same.

Avogadro's Law قانون افوغادروا
Volume of a gas is directly proportional to the amount of gas at a constant temperature and pressure.

V∝n
V∝n
or expressed as a two volume/number points:

V1n1=V2n2
V1n1=V2n2
Avogadro's Law can apply well to problems using Standard Temperature and Pressure (see below), because of a set amount of pressure and temperature.

Amontons's Law قانون امونتون
Given a constant number of mole of a gas and an unchanged volume, pressure is directly proportional to temperature.

P∝T
P∝T
or expressed as two pressure/temperature points:

P1T1=P2T2
P1T1=P2T2
Boyle's Law, Charles' Law, and Avogradro's Law and Amontons's Law are given under certain conditions so directly combining them will not work. Through advanced mathematics (provided in outside link if you are interested), the properties of the three simple gas laws will give you the Ideal Gas Equation.

Standard Temperature and Pressure (STP)
Standard condition of temperature and pressure is known as STP. Two things you should know about this is listed below.
The universal value of STP is 1 atm (pressure) and 0o C. Note that this form specifically stated 0o C degree, not 273 Kelvin, even thought you will have to convert into Kelvin when plugging this value into the Ideal Gas equation or any of the simple gas equations.

The Gas Constant (R ثابت الغازات
Here comes the tricky part when it comes to the gas constant, R. Value of R WILL change when dealing with different unit of pressure and volume (Temperature factor is overlooked because temperature will always be in Kelvin instead of Celsius when using the Ideal Gas equation). Only through appropriate value of R will you get the correct answer of the problem. It is simply a constant, and the different values of R correlates accordingly with the units given. When choosing a value of R, choose the one with the appropriate units of the given information (sometimes given units must be
